1417626
0x139bf26e039cf319c46fe1dd9d04917654791c589fb3d2edab1b62b59b0139c6
Transactions0
Height1417626
Confirmations21608823
Timestamp3428 days 8 hours ago
Size (bytes)541
Version
Merkle Root
Nonce0x9788df2ce5ae1746
Bits
Difficulty0x1dd3bac21b78